grants to the CITY OF SAN LUIS OBISPO, a Municipal Corporation, as Grantee,
the following easement in the County of San Luis Obispo, State of California
to wi t:
A waterline easement with rights of ingress thereto and egress
therefrom, to construct, maintain, operate, reconstruct, repair'.
remove, replace, increase and /or change the number and /or sizes
of the pipes and appurtenances for a water system under, along,
and upon that portion of Lot I of the.R. R. Harris Resubdivision
.of Ranchos Canada de Los Osos y La Laguna as shown on the map
recorded in Book A of Maps at Page 1616 in the Office of the San
Luis Obispo County Recorder. Said easement to be 51 feet wide
lying westerly of the following described line:
Beginning at the intersection of the southwesterly line of afore-
said Lot I and the westerly boundary line of State Highway 101
as shown on Map V- S.L.O. -2E -1947 on Page 305 of Book 2 of State
Highway Maps recorded in the Office of the San Luis Obispo County
Recorder, thence northerly along said westerly line of the State
Highway to the intersection with the northeasterly line of s-aid
Lot I, said'point being the'most westerly corner of Lot I.

AGREEMENT
1. The City agrees to exercise special care in working around
irrigation facilities, fences, signs and drainage facilities, and
to restore these to original condition upon completion of work.
2. The City agrees to exercise care in working around existing
trees, to remove only those required to conduct the work, and to
leave the premises in a sightly condition upon completion of the
work.
3. The City agrees that future connection fees for the twelve
inch (12 ") water line proposed to be constructed at this time will
be calculated on the basis of an eight inch (8 ") line cost.
